Web5/81 Crowe Hall 22/2/55 GV II* House. Said to have been built circa 1605 for a member of the Bowes family, whose arms are carved on some panelling. The building was completely redesigned and altered circa 1824-26 for George Reade by Richard Beales of Lawford, Essex, whose various plans to convert the house to the Gothic style are retained by ... WebPRINCIPAL BUILDING Crowe Hall is a classical villa (listed grade II) built of Bath stone and is situated in the north part of the site. Since it was rebuilt in the early C19, it has been …
